Aluminium chloride

CAS no: 7446-70-0   Formula: AlCl3   Molecular weight: 133.340

Physical Data

Appearance: White hexagonal crystals or powder, hygroscopic

Melting point: 192.6°C
Boiling point: 180°C (sublimes)

Density: 2.48 g/cm3
Solubility: 45.1 g/100 g H2Ograph


Thermodynamic Data

Enthalpy of formation: -704.2 kJ/mol
Gibbs energy of formation: -628.8 kJ/mol

Entropy: 109.3 J/mol K
Heat capacity: 91.1 J/mol K

Behavior and Chemical Properties

Fumes in air and give HCl odor. Combines with water explosively and liberate much heat.
